HS-4423RH
Dual, Inverting Power MOSFET Driver

Typical Diagram

Diagram Not Shown

Key Features

    • Electrically Screened to DESC SMD # 5962-99511
    • QML Qualified per MIL-PRF-38535 Requirements
    • Radiation Environment
      • Total Dose (Max) 3 x 105 RAD(SI)
      • Latch-Up Immune
      • Low Dose Rate Immune
    • IPEAK >2A (Typ)
    • Matched Rise and Fall Times (CL = 4300pF) . . . 75ns (Max)
    • Low Voltage Lock-Out Feature
      • HS-4423RH <10.0V
      • HS-4423BRH <7.5V
    • Wide Supply Voltage Range 12V to 18V
    • Prop Delay 250ns (Max)
    • Consistent Delay Times with VCC Changes
    • Low Power Consumption
      • 40mW with Inputs High
      • 20mW with Inputs Low
    • Low Equivalent Input Capacitance 3.2pF (Typ)
    • ESD Protected 4000V

Description

The Radiation Hardened HS-4423RH and the HS-4423BRH are inverting, dual, monolithic high-speed MOSFET drivers designed to convert TTL level signals into high current outputs at voltages up to 18V.

The inputs of these devices are TTL compatible and can be directly driven by our HS-1825ARH PWM device or by our ACS/ACTS and HCS/HCTS type logic devices. The fast rise times and high current outputs allow very quick control of high gate capacitance power MOSFETs, like our Rad Hard FS055, in high frequency applications.

The high current outputs minimize power losses in MOSFETs by rapidly charging and discharging the gate capacitance. The output stage incorporates a low voltage lock-out circuit that puts the outputs into a three-state mode when the supply voltage drops below 10V for the HS-4423RH and 7.5V for the HS-4423BRH.

Constructed with the Intersil dielectrically isolated Rad Hard Silicon Gate (RSG) BiCMOS process, these devices are immune to Single Event Latch-up and have been specifically designed to provide highly reliable performance in harsh radiation environments.

Specifications for Rad Hard QML devices are controlled by the Defense Supply Center in Columbus (DSCC). The SMD numbers listed here must be used when ordering.
